Unfortunately, all of mine are Aldens, so I have to violate the ground rules out of the gate. I have two pairs of LHS penny loafers, one color 8 shell cordovan and one snuff suede. They are ridiculously comfortable, though I haven't had much opportunity to wear the suede ones yet. I expect they will get a lot of use this spring and summer. I also have a pair of Alden tassel loafers. It's still a look I'm getting used to seeing on my feet, but I like it.
As a general matter, I find that I prefer the LHS style penny loafer (as in the AE Addisons) to the full strap style (like these:http://leathersoulhawaii.com/wp-cont...d1-684x336.jpg). I'm also not a huge fan of beefroll style penny loafers, though I could probably be swayed on that if I saw the right pair.

Thanks! Leather Soul is one of those retailers that often has cool Alden makeups. Not sure where I first heard of them, but it was probably Styleforum.
Aldens don't often go on sale. Seconds through the Shoemart are about the closest thing that happens with any regularity (but that can be dodgy, given the quality issues you sometimes find with Alden seconds). About once a year, J Crew screws up and allows a sale code to be applied to Aldens, but that's nothing you can rely on. Sales happen here and there at Haberdash, Unionmade, or Need Supply.
You just need to sort of keep your ear to the ground. I recommend following the Styleforum Alden thread to do that - though it can be a bit daunting given the volume of posts.
